如何优化网站加载速度提升用户体验
网站的加载速度是影响用户体验的重要因素之一,尤其是在移动端设备普及的今天,用户对网页响应速度的要求越来越高。一个加载缓慢的网站不仅会降低用户的满意度,还可能影响搜索引擎排名,从而减少流量来源。
1. 优化图片资源
图片是网页中占用带宽最大的部分,因此优化图片是提升加载速度的关键步骤。首先,应确保图片格式正确,例如使用 WebP 格式替代传统的 JPEG 或 PNG,以获得更小的文件体积。其次,压缩图片时要平衡画质与大小,避免过度压缩导致画面失真。此外,使用懒加载技术,只在用户滚动到图片位置时才加载,也能有效减少初始页面加载时间。
2. 合并与压缩 CSS 和 JavaScript 文件
CSS 和 JavaScript 是网页功能实现的核心,但它们的加载过程可能会拖慢页面性能。通过合并多个 CSS 或 JavaScript 文件为一个,可以减少 HTTP 请求次数,从而加快加载速度。同时,使用工具对这些文件进行压缩,去除不必要的空格、注释和换行符,进一步减小文件体积。
3. 使用缓存机制
缓存是一种有效的优化手段,它可以让浏览器或服务器存储已访问过的资源,避免重复下载。对于静态资源如图片、CSS 和 JS 文件,可以设置较长的缓存时间;而对于动态内容,可以采用较短的缓存策略,确保数据的新鲜度。此外,使用 CDN(内容分发网络)也可以将资源分发到全球各地的节点,让用户从最近的服务器获取数据,提高访问速度。
4. 减少重定向和外部链接
过多的重定向和外部链接会增加页面加载时间。每个重定向都需要额外的 HTTP 请求,而外部链接则可能因为网络延迟或对方服务器问题导致加载失败。因此,在设计网站结构时,应尽量减少不必要的重定向,并合理控制外部链接的数量和质量。
5. 选择高性能主机和服务提供商
网站的托管环境直接影响其运行效率。选择一个稳定、高速的主机服务提供商,可以显著提升网站的响应速度。同时,注意服务器配置是否合理,例如内存、CPU 和带宽是否足够支持当前的访问量。如果网站流量较大,还可以考虑使用云服务器或负载均衡技术来分散压力。
6. 简化页面布局与代码结构
复杂的页面布局和冗余的代码会增加浏览器解析和渲染的时间。因此,应尽量保持页面结构简洁,避免过多嵌套的 HTML 元素。同时,优化前端代码,例如减少不必要的 JavaScript 调用和 CSS 层叠,有助于提高页面性能。
7. 监测与持续优化
优化网站加载速度是一个持续的过程,不能一劳永逸。可以利用 Google PageSpeed Insights、Lighthouse 等工具定期检测网站性能,并根据报告中的建议进行调整。同时,关注用户反馈和行为数据,及时发现潜在问题并加以改进。
总之,优化网站加载速度需要从多个方面入手,包括图片处理、代码压缩、缓存机制、主机选择等。只有不断测试和优化,才能确保网站在不同设备和网络环境下都能快速响应,为用户提供良好的浏览体验。






























还没有人评论,快来抢沙发吧~